在現代Web開發中,Ajax、jQuery和JavaScript是最常用的技術之一。
Ajax是異步JavaScript和XML的縮寫,它可以使Web應用程序更加動態,在不重新加載整個頁面的情況下對數據進行更新。Ajax使得Web應用程序更加快速和具有響應性。它通過小的異步請求和響應來實現這一點。
jQuery是一個十分流行的JavaScript庫,它使得DOM操作更加簡單,提高了編寫JavaScript代碼的效率。它可以幫助開發人員快速地制作動畫效果、處理表單、發送Ajax請求、添加事件處理程序等操作。jQuery也是Web開發中必不可少的一種技術。
JavaScript是一種面向對象的編程語言,它被廣泛地用于開發Web應用程序。開發人員可以使用它來實現不同的功能,例如表單驗證、動態效果、應用程序交互等。JavaScript還是一個強大的客戶端腳本語言,它可以通過在網頁中插入腳本來實現不同的功能。
// jQuery的Ajax代碼示例 $.ajax({ url: "example.com", type: "POST", data: {"name": "John", "age": 30}, success: function(response) { console.log(response); }, error: function(error) { console.log(error); } });
在上面的代碼示例中,我們使用了jQuery的Ajax方法來發送HTTP POST請求。我們將數據作為JavaScript對象傳遞給data屬性,該數據將作為HTTP請求的正文發送。當服務器成功響應請求時,該好處將執行success回調函數,反之將執行error回調函數。
總體來說,Ajax、jQuery和JavaScript是現代Web開發中必不可少的技術,無論是在前端還是后端,都需要這些技術來實現不同的功能和特效。當然,掌握這些技術需要花費一些時間和精力,但這些技術也為Web開發者提供了極大的靈活性和創意性。